Send Flowers to the Family Offer Condolences or MemoryCAROLINE DYCK (nee KITZAN) July 24, 1936 - June 21, 2015 Sadly on the first day of summer, her favourite season, Caroline passed away after a lengthy battle with breast cancer. She is survived by her only son Douglas Randolph (Randy); and her beloved daughter-in-law Janice. Also mourning are her sisters, Mary Taylor (John), Irene Farquhar (Murray), Kay Bruso and Linda Reimer, as well as many nieces and nephews. She was predeceased by her husband Neil, her parents, and siblings Helen and David. Caroline was a self described people person. She made and kept friends so easily. She was there for our life events, the weddings, funerals, family gatherings, trips to the beach, lunches with the girls. In 1995 she suffered a cardiac arrest which left her with short term memory loss and robbed her of her valued independence. In spite of changed circumstances, she still made friends wherever she went, whether she remembered them or not. Her mainstay throughout the blessings and challenges of life was her love and faith in her Creator, Jehovah. It was her devoted spiritual routine of regular attendance at Christian meetings and participation in the ministry that helped her cope with her new reality. We long for the time when we will be able to walk into a room and hear that laugh once again. The family would like to thank all levels of Home Care, including the palliative team and the wonderful staff at the Maples Personal Care Home. A memorial service will be held Wednesday, July 1, 2015, at 3:00 p.m. at the Kingdom Hall on 937 Gateway Road.
